Has anyone ever gone through brain mapping?
My neurologists have been talking to me about this. They've told me that a piece of my scalp is opened, then electrodes are put on my brain to try and figure out where my seizures a coming from.
I have had all the alphabet soup scans; CT, MRI, PET, MEG, VEEG. The pattern that keeps occurring is that electrical impulses fire off in almost every area of my brain. When I think about it, I picture a fireworks display going on in my head.
I am very reluctant to have it done. Hell, they are opening up my head and putting things on my brain.
There are risks to every surgery, but if any of you have ever had it done, what are the rewards?
